Job Description
Role Description
The Retail Insights Manager will be working directly with clients to help them capture their biggest growth opportunities.
- Lead the delivery of strategic analyses, insights, and recommendations based on applying SPINS proprietary assets, in combination with the client's team members and client's information.
- Work directly with executives at our client company to understand their opportunities and develop growth solutions and strategies to capture them.
- Partner with the client to understand, continually assess, and improve reporting and tools to continue to drive forward the client's business.
- Deliver client training sessions to ensure client captures value of the SPINS assets and provide business growth opportunities.
- Brings forward relevant SPINS and 3rd party thought leadership to add additional value and insights to assigned clients.
Qualifications
- 2-4 years CPG/Retail analytics experience in with a Distributor, Retailer, CPG company, or Market Research firm
- Prior experience managing client stakeholders and multiple projects concurrently
- Prior experience in translating data and using analyses in storytelling and reporting efficiency
- Excellent presentation skills and is very comfortable presenting to clients
- Initiative, creativity and a passion to deliver results that make a difference to our client
- Self-starter, with strong intellectual curiosity
- Prior experience with syndicated data such as Circana (IRi), NielsenIQ, SPINS, Numerator, etc.
- Intermediate knowledge/skills in MS Office (Excel, PowerPoint, Outlook)
